Subject: DR drill Thursday — dependency pinning reminder

Team,

During Thursday's disaster-recovery drill for the Ostwick platform, all rebuilds must use pinned dependency versions from the frozen manifest. Do not resolve to latest; unpinned builds will fail the drill audit. If the resolver cache is cold, restore it from the Belmire mirror before starting. The on-call engineer restoring the vault node will need the recovery passphrase, which is provided below.

recovery phrase for fahof-fawip: casael-fenael-wenix

MEMO — Board of Veltrane Systems

FY headcount: 212 to 240. Growth concentrated in platform engineering (+18) and compliance (+6). Sales flat. Attrition assumed at 9%. Budget impact within approved envelope. Hiring freeze lifts Q1; backfills prioritized over new roles. Detailed schedule follows at the January session. The confidential planning note appears below.

confidential, yafof-tawef: The finance team signed off on a budget of $34.3 million for Project Zorox. The renewal with Aldethax Freight closes at $12.7 million a year, 10 percent below the last contract.

Ticket PAYFLOW-LOCKVAULT: The integration suite for the Driftpay settlement service keeps flaking because the shared test vault locks after repeated retries. Plugin authors should not retry more than twice; instead, unlock the vault manually and rerun. To unlock, open the vault console and supply the recovery passphrase, which is provided immediately below for drill purposes.

vault phrase of tagag-yadup = ralys-caseth-novys-istael

Subject: Export timezone cut-over — done

Team, quick summary for those who joined this week. The Marlowe Reports exporter now emits UTC-normalized timestamps; the legacy locale-guessing path is retired. Cut-over completed Saturday with no rollback. Two tenants needed a cache flush, now resolved. Scheduled exports resume on the normal cadence tonight. The exporter services were all updated to the following values.

config for tagaf-bawif:
[norok]
host = norok.ordinworks.local
user = norok_svc
database = norok_prod